Davenport to Vinton is 112.7 miles and takes about 2h 16m via US 6, Avenue of the Saints, and IA 150, with a fuel budget near $18 and enough daylight to finish in a day. Step-by-step road directions between Davenport, IA and Vinton, IA.
Start on West 4th Street
Turn right onto Marquette Street
Turn left onto US 6 Hist
Turn slight right onto US 6 Hist
At end of road, turn left onto US 6
Take the ramp onto US 6
Take the exit
Keep slight right at fork
Merge onto I 380; US 218; IA 27
Take the exit
Turn left onto 54th Street Trail
Continue on 55th Street
Enter roundabout onto IA 150
Continue on IA 150
Turn left onto East 3rd Street
Arrive at destination
Given the 2h 16m duration, this is a comfortable one-day trip, so you have flexibility with your departure time. Consider leaving mid-morning to avoid rush hour in Davenport and arrive in Vinton with plenty of daylight. With a fuel cost estimated around $18, it's an economical drive. Keep an eye on your fuel gauge, especially during the 51-mile stretch on US 6, as services might be less frequent there compared to major interstates. Planning for one brief stop around the halfway point should be sufficient for this distance.
